1-800-FLOWERS reported a fourth-quarter loss of 82 cents per share, a significant miss that extends the company's streak of quarterly losses. The company's fiscal year ends in June, so this Q4 result completes a year marked by revenue declines and impairment charges. The loss per share is wider than the prior-year quarter, indicating continued margin pressure. With a market cap of roughly $224 million and shares at $3.61, the company is in a precarious financial position. The company is evaluating a range of options to optimize its capital structure, which may include one or more public or private debt or equity financings, potential divestitures of non-strategic assets, or other capital structure transactions. Investors will look for management's commentary on cost cuts and any strategic shifts when the earnings call is held.
